I chose the version without Gore-Tex because I bought the shoes mainly for spring, summer, and autumn. I have been using them for half a year now, and they are really very durable, especially compared to the lighter Zephyrs. The Vibram sole is hard but flexible – you don’t feel small stones or twigs like you do in trekking shoes. The footwear is very comfortable, quite wide, and gives the impression of being very solid. They dry quickly after getting wet, which is a big advantage, and the breathability works well during hot weather. The laces are durable, don’t come undone, and the lock above the ankle has its pros and cons – it’s hard to take the shoes off quickly, so it’s best to wear them all day. The reinforcement at the toes is reminiscent of safety footwear – it protects your toes well. The insoles can be easily replaced, e.g., with Meindl models for little money.
Lowa Breacher S MID Boots - Coyote OP
Tactical footwear designed for versatile use – ideal for everyday urban use as well as for special unit operators, rescuers, airport workers and police officers. Suitable for long hours of wear in demanding field conditions.
natural leather, durable Cordura, ankle protection
Model made of durable nubuck leather and abrasion-resistant Cordura. The raised upper is equipped with certified protective panels in the ankle area to prevent injuries. The PORON padding effectively absorbs shocks, providing additional protection for both the inner and outer ankle.
Vibram Vanguard shock-absorbing sole
The cushioned Vibram Vanguard sole with tread provides optimal grip and stability on different surfaces. The sole is antistatic and provides thermal protection on both warm and cold surfaces. An additional element of the shock absorption system is a replaceable inner sole.
Durable laces
This model is equipped with durable laces. Practical loops on the back of the upper make it easier to put on and take off the shoes.
DIN EN ISO 20347:2012 standard
The Lowa Breacher meets the European standard DIN EN ISO 20347:2012, which classifies it as professional personal protective equipment for occupational use.

The shoes are great for me; there’s no need to break them in, as they are comfortable straight away. The sizes run large – my foot is 29 cm and I bought size 46, but 45 would have been better. I kept this size because there’s a metal plate in the toe like in work boots, so I add an extra insole and thick sock, as I need it to be soft due to a broken toe and a protruding bone.
